The news put Elena in a horrible position. The bomb Drew delivered killed Christopher's unborn children. Suddenly the conversation Bobby had had with John Ross in "A Call to Arms" became relevant for Christopher and Elena. Would she chose her family or his?

In the end, she did a bit of both. She ran to Bobby and confessed her brothers sins, mostly in the hope that they could protect him. But later with her brother on the run she lied to Christopher, actively deceiving him in order to help Drew.

There's been an awful lot of lies between this pair on Dallas Season 2. If Christopher finds out about her deception, will it be the end of their romance?

For now, Christopher's got other concerns. Was that Pamela in that photo? Like Bobby said, it's been decades and she supposedly had plastic surgery. Toward the end of the original series a woman showed up claiming to be Pamela... but was that really her? 

Could Pamela be dead? Perhaps Cliff is paying someone to pretend to be his sister so those Barnes Global shares don't ever get handed down to Christopher. I wouldn't put it past him. Or maybe she's alive and well and enjoying the skiing in Switzerland. It really is anyone's guess.

When the news broke about Drew it didn't take Emma long to figure out her Daddy was behind it. Like any good abuser, Harris turned it all back on Emma. None of this would have happened if she'd only listened and done what she was told. Then he plied his daughter with more pills.

But I was equally proud of Ann for finding her backbone and making her daughter spend the night in jail, something the girl obviously didn't see coming. The big question is, just how long can she keep Harris from finding out and riding to his little girl's rescue?

I found it interesting that Pamela had no idea that her Aunt Catherine willed her 33 and 1/3 percent of Barnes Global to Cliff. On some level Cliff must have felt truly guilty over the pain he's caused his daughter. That's the only reason I can come up with for him giving her those shares.

John Ross and Pamela certainly disprove the theory that opposites attract. They have a great deal in common and make one hot couple, not to mention the fact that they've actually grown to care about one another. 

Yet, when they ended up at the altar I was shocked. I never saw that one coming.
